WebStructure. The ventral portion of the medulla oblongata contains the medullary pyramids. These two ridge-like structures travel along the length of the medulla oblongata and are bordered medially by the anterior median fissure.They each have an anterolateral sulcus along their lateral borders, where the hypoglossal nerve emerges from.
